We proudly announce that, Senator Kamala Harris has been selected as the nominee for Vice President of the United States.







Today we celebrate that Kamala Harris is the first Black woman to be selected as our Vice Presidential nominee-- this is truly a historic moment.

The road to 2020 is powered by Black women—16 million of us are eligible to vote, and we turn out at higher rates than most other groups. For decades now, we’ve been the determining factor in many races. It’s wonderful for our community and the country that we’re now beginning to see Black women’s investment in democracy translate into support for our leadership. 



The 2020 election cycle has the potential to be a historic moment for Black women, and Black women are again projected to be a critical and influential voting block in both the Democratic party primaries and general election.

We were proud to support her 2016 election for Senate, and since that time, Senator Harris has been a champion for the issues that are critical to Black women such as the economy, healthcare, education and gun safety. 



Since taking office, she has introduced and cosponsored legislation to:



- Raise wages for working people

- Reform our broken criminal justice system

- Make healthcare a right for all Americans

- Address the epidemic of substance abuse

- Support veterans and military families

- Expand access to childcare for working parents
